Transaction e1a345cceec5fa919bab9169563a2d33dd02409895c618a74a40a50f2b639dcf
1 Input
1 Output
-
e1a345cceec5fa919bab9169563a2d33dd02409895c618a74a40a50f2b639dcf:0
- value
- 22909889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ac46c050e63e4a4461628b94368dc6c7c6a3a459 OP_EQUAL
- address
- MPc5DJku4bHxC1mqnATPjt78UwWYSYcEvC